About Yunsu Kim
Yunsu Kim is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Computer Science Applications, having authored 24 papers that have together received 168 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Topic Modeling (18 papers), Natural Language Processing Techniques (16 papers) and Speech Recognition and Synthesis (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Artificial Intelligence (143 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(50 citations) and Information Systems (14 citations). Yunsu Kim has collaborated with scholars based in Germany, South Korea and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Hermann Ney, Shahram Khadivi, Jiahui Geng, Gary Geunbae Lee, Marwan Hassani, Thomas Seidl, Seungjin Choi, Wonho Song, Chanjun Park and Hee‐Sung Park. Their work appears in journals such as Advanced Science, Cognition & Emotion and IEEE Transactions on Neural Systems and Rehabilitation Engineering.
